Hi @Jen2652033232jw happy to help. We want to make sure we understand what you would like to do... are you looking to NOT use the current beta and just use the latest Ps release, or do you want to use an older beta version?  

 

If you open your Creative Cloud app and go to the application you want to rollback to, click on the three elipse dots and select other versions;

Thank you for the update @Jen2652033232jw, you can simply click the uninstall link and delete the beta, then install whatever version of Ps you would like. We are not aware of a way to be able to tell you what version of Ps you had before, but there is not a reason to delete the Ps general relesae when using beta, it is very normal to have both on your system at the same time.
